Show HN: Veena Chromatic Tuner
The Problem We're Solving: Many tuners are good for Equal Temperament, but has limited support when it comes to the Just Intonation, microtonal music, or the specific requirements of instruments like the Veena where fret positions are determined by precise ratios.
Oscilloscope-like Visual Feedback: Instead of just a needle, you get a dynamic, oscilloscope-like waveform display.
In Tune: The waveform appears stabilized, giving you an immediate, confirmation of perfect pitch. Sharp: The waveform rotates right. Flat: The waveform rotates left.
This dynamic visual feedback, akin to a digital oscilloscope's trigger synchronization, offers immediate, precise adjustment cues that go far beyond what a static needle can provide, allowing for incredibly fine-tuned adjustments.
Unmatched Intonation Flexibility: We understand that music isn't just 12-TET.
Just Intonation Support: Perfect for Indian classical music, early music, and any tradition that relies on pure harmonic relationships between notes. This is crucial for achieving the rich, resonant chords and melodic purity that Equal Temperament can't always deliver.
Custom Temperaments: Go beyond presets! Create, save, and manage your own unique temperaments with personalized ratio settings. This empowers composers, researchers, and performers to explore microtonal scales and historical tunings with ease.
Dedicated Veena Instrument Mode: It allows users to play and tune notes across 24 fret positions, specifically highlighting how note positions on the fretboard vary relative to each other when pure intonation is applied. This feature is invaluable for instrument makers and those studying the physics of string instruments.

I mean you can, but for stringed instruments keeping it to an absolute is hard. its the relative that you care about, at least for an instrument with a static fret. pretty much everything other non-keyboard instrument is down to you to adjust on the fly.
when you are within 1hz you get a beat at roughly 1hz, which is normally fairly easy to pickup.
